Drogarati Cave: A Natural Underground Marvel

Once you arrive at Drogarati, your guide will lead you through the cool interior of this spectacular limestone cave. The highlight here is the abundance of stalactites and stalagmites—the mineral formations that have taken thousands of years to develop. You’ll get to explore the different chambers, each offering unique structures—plus, the main chamber is notable for its size and the quality of its formations.

Getting into the cave involves climbing about 150 steps, so it’s worth noting if you have any mobility restrictions. The interior is quite atmospheric, and many visitors comment on how impressive and intricate the formations are. A notable feature is the Sala of Apotheosis, which you will descend into later, famous for its dramatic rock formations and acoustics.

Melissani Lake: A Short Boat Ride into a Dream

Next, it’s time for the highlight of the tour—the boat ride on Melissani Lake. You’ll hop into a small rowboat guided by a local rower, which is quite charming and relaxed. As you glide across the crystal-clear waters, you’ll marvel at the intense blue and turquoise hues created by the sunlight filtering through the cave’s opening.

The lighting in the cave produces a surreal, almost otherworldly atmosphere, making this experience quite special. Visitors have described the boat ride as “very beautiful,” although it’s relatively short (about 10-15 minutes). During high season, the boat area can get crowded, so boarding might involve some wait or queuing, but guides generally manage this well.
